Как сделать атрибут на пользовательском элементе управления пользователя / сервера обязательным? - PullRequest
1 голос
/ 24 февраля 2011

Если определенные атрибуты во встроенных элементах управления ASP.NET не указаны, будет выдано исключение.

Как мне сделать это на моем пользовательском контроле пользователя / сервера?

Ответы [ 2 ]

1 голос
/ 24 февраля 2011

Один из подходов состоит в том, чтобы гарантировать, что получатель в свойстве проверяет состояние 'unset' и выдает исключение, если установлено, что это правда.

0 голосов
/ 24 февраля 2011

Есть ли какая-либо конкретная причина, по которой вы хотите вызвать исключение?

Стандартный подход - назначить значение по умолчанию, если пользователь ничего не указал.Еще одна альтернатива уже упоминалась выше у Лазаря.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...